Physiological nutrient pathways represent the integrated network of biochemical reactions and signaling cascades responsible for the uptake, conversion, and utilization of nutrients to sustain life and maintain energy homeostasis (Source: StatPearls, 2023). These pathways include core metabolic processes such as glycolysis and the citric acid cycle, as well as regulatory systems like the mTOR and AMPK pathways that sense nutrient availability to control cell growth and autophagy (Source: Nature Reviews Molecular Cell Biology, 2017). Dysregulation of these pathways is a primary driver of metabolic syndrome, type 2 diabetes, and obesity, and is frequently exploited by cancer cells to support rapid proliferation through metabolic reprogramming (Source: NIH/NIDDK, 2024). While the term itself describes a broad physiological system rather than a single molecular entity, it encompasses numerous validated therapeutic targets, including specific enzymes, transporters, and receptors. Drugs interacting with these pathways, such as metformin or insulin, aim to restore metabolic balance or modulate energy flux to treat chronic diseases (Source: PubChem, 2024).
Modulation of metabolic flux through the activation or inhibition of specific enzymes, transporters, and nutrient-sensing signaling proteins (such as AMPK or mTOR) to restore homeostatic balance or inhibit disease-related metabolic reprogramming.
